3. A certain video game can be played on easy mode or hard mode. On easy mode, every time you play, you have a 90% chance of winning. On hard mode, every time you play, you have only a 20% chance of winning. You sit down to play, but you quickly realize that your sibling has been messing with your gaming system. You don't know whether they set the game on easy mode or hard mode. You estimate a 2/3 probability that they set the game on hard mode and a 1/3 probability that they set the game on easy mode. Suppose that you play two games. Let Wj be the event that you win the first game and We be the event that you win the second game. Let E be the event that the game is on easy mode, and let / be the event that the game is on hard mode. (a) Find P(W1 ) and P(W2). (b) Are Wi and Wa conditionally independent given E? Are Wi and W2 con- ditionally independent given II? (c) Are Wi and We independent? If not, explain why knowledge of Wi affects the probability of Wa
